Poland - Sold Production of Semiconductors
Since 2014, Poland Sold Production of Semiconductors jumped by 20%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 7 comparing other countries in Sold Production of Semiconductors at €36,348,419.53. Poland is overtaken by Croatia, which was ranked number 6 with €39,421,476.9 and is followed by Lithuania with €29,161,649.92. Germany ranked the highest with €1,693,708,950.56 in 2019, a fall of 0.6% versus 2018. France, Italy and Austria resp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Hungary recorded the best 5 years average growth at +143.5% per year, while Portugal witnessed the worst performance at -56.3% per year.
